Malaysia s digital economy transformation needs more than great headlines

UNLIKE the much-hyped visit to Kuala Lumpur in 1998 when he was named an official adviser to Malaysia’s Multimedia Super Corridor (MSC) project, Bill Gates didn’t make a virtual appearance to launch Microsoft Corp’s “Bersama Malaysia” (Together with Malaysia) initiative on April 19 that marked a significant milestone of its 28 years in the country. Yet, the commitment by the technology behemoth Gates co-founded (but is no longer chairman of) to help upskill one million Malaysians by 2023, create at least 19,000 new jobs and invest US$1 billion (RM4 billion) here over five years would prove to have more lasting benefits for Malaysians seeking greater economic opportunities in an increasingly digitised world.

Bernama KUALA LUMPUR: The Ministry of Trade and Industry (MITI) has concluded a successful trade and investment mission to Saudi Arabia and the United Arab Emirates (UAE) with renewed commitment from both countries to escalate the unique and special relations with Malaysia to a higher and more strategic level, particularly in the sphere of trade and investment. Led by Senior Minister cum International Trade and Industry Minister Datuk Seri Mohamed Azmin Ali, the mission took place from April 26 to May 4, 2021, Among the notable milestones achieved through the mission to Saudi Arabia was a strong commitment by the kingdom to increase imports of Malaysian palm oil, MITI said in a statement today.

Mixed signals will drive investors away, warn economists

Mixed signals will drive investors away, warn economists Faye Kwan © Provided by Free Malaysia Today Human resources minister M Saravanan (second from right) had been doing well to address issues of workers’ accommodation and it was therefore disappointing to see Putrajaya making a U-turn, says an economist. (Bernama pic) PETALING JAYA: Two economists have urged the government to review its latest policies on foreign labour and mineral extraction, saying Putrajaya is sending mixed signals to foreign investors. Speaking to FMT, they said the decision to relax the enforcement of rules on workers’ housing and on the extraction of non-renewable minerals raised questions about the government’s commitment to human rights and protection of the environment.
